Acres of orchards
Today's Elderwood Drive in Pleasant Hill, stretching between Alhambra and Morello avenues, was where peach trees once stood on the 100 acres Antone and Sara Filomeo bought in Martinez in 1920. The land became part of the Pleasant Hill School District in 1937 and ultimately part of the city of Pleasant Hill. The hills beyond the house were planted with apricot trees.
